When Cobb and Edwards made an effort to provide the cardboard on eBay in 2002, a legal professional from Newport, Kentucky (part of the Cincinnati metro) submitted a law enforcement report from the two men simply because he believed the card was a reprint that was stolen from his Office environment months earlier. The law enforcement launched an investigation, but identified no proof of wrongdoing. An outraged Edwards dismissed the accusations as "bullshit," including that they would not are actually manufactured "if we were white."[66]

A handful of months after the sale, Edwards asked Connelly if he would settle for the card for his auction. Connelly consented and took the card across the nation to potential potential buyers. Meanwhile, HBO's Serious Athletics with Bryant Gumbel decided to cover the development of Cobb and Edwards' struggles Along with the card. Connelly achieved a card supplier in New York City, Mike Mangasarian, who was despatched on behalf of a outstanding collector to check the card out. Mangasarian claimed the card seemed authentic and stated he would go to the auction for the cardboard in a while if the card may very well be taken out in the thick lucite holder for a closer evaluation. A guarantee was designed that This may be carried out the working day of your auction in Binghamton, The big apple. Following the auction and by not bidding on the card Mangasarian uncovered to HBO that he felt the again of the card was without a doubt actual but in his feeling the front wasn't.

One more T206 Wagner card owned by two Cincinnati Guys was dismissed to be a faux by Monthly bill Mastro and PSA president nhatvip Joe Orlando. The 2 Gentlemen, John Cobb and Ray Edwards, have attempted to verify that their Piedmont-backed card is just not a bogus and, as a consequence of its excellent situation, ought to fetch in excess of $one million within an auction. Cobb and Edwards even have alleged they are actually dismissed since they are inner city black Gentlemen in a hobby that has been dominated by profitable white Guys. Cobb, like Mastro back in the late 1980s, won't disclose the exact facts of how he arrived to possess the cardboard.

Pittsburgh lost in the very best-of-nine series, five game titles to a few, to a crew led by pitchers Cy Youthful and Bill Dinneen and third baseman–supervisor Jimmy Collins. Christy Mathewson, in his book "Pitching in the Pinch" wrote: "For a long time following "Hans" Wagner's bad demonstrating on earth's series of 1903 ... it was documented that he was "yellow" (poor inside the clutch). This grieved the Dutchman deeply, for I do not know a ballplayer in possibly league who'd assay less Give up on the ton than Wagner ... This was the true tragedy in Wagner's occupation. Notwithstanding his stolid appearance, He's a delicate player, and this has hurt him more than anything else in his everyday living at any time has."[sixteen]
